More of the range issue depends on the garage door opener. I had a cheap (read builder-grade) that had a *great* range and external wire for an antenna that worked from halfway down the block with just about any opener. The new nice belt-drive/wifi/battery-backup/camera model with a pretty case on everything, and amazingly quiet - I have to be within about 40 feet or so.

That said, we have ours actually set at about 25 feet and it trips perfectly at the end of the driveway coming in and leaving. Essentially it trips to open as we get positioned to back into the driveway when coming home, and it trips to close about the time the front wheels hit the asphalt leaving. Going farther out seemed to miss a closing sometimes - and much more often with the new opener - (I guess depending on speed...and the front of the car being away from the house...) and although I get the notifications on closing from the unit and it will auto-close if left open, I like to see it closing in the mirror as I pull out.

We always back the 3 in, and never have a miss with where it is set, it opens about the time we get the nose of the car close to the driveway...and is opening by the time I've positioned and started to back in.
